Why displays stop working in North Texas

Most damage falls under basic categories. Pets evaluate the reduced edges, children press off frames, and grass devices can fling rocks or particles that nick the mesh. Sunlight direct exposure is the silent killer. After three to five summer seasons, fiberglass fit together begins to chalk and lose tension. Aluminum mesh withstands UV a little better, however it creases and holds damages. Structures can turn from duplicated elimination or from an improperly straightened home window track. After that there is the McKinney wind. A shock gust can bow a weak display until the spline slides and the mesh puckers.

Local vegetation issues greater than individuals assume. Cottonwood fluff can load into lower tracks. When you stand out a display out without removing that particles first, you worry the structure. I have seen half a dozen displays per home spoiled in this manner on spring cleanout days.

Repair or change? Exactly how a professional makes the call

A trustworthy window screen repair company does not try to market brand-new structures if the old one can be restored. That said, a structure that has turned past square is unworthy dealing with. If you lay it level on a table and one edge floats high, it will certainly never ever stress properly. If the corner keys are fractured, or the framework has deep kinks at the rail, substitute is cleaner and often less expensive in the long run.

Mesh repairs are uncomplicated when the frame is audio. Many window screen repair jobs entail eliminating the old spline, reducing new mesh, and re-splining it under constant tension. Maintain the frame square, and you can recover a tight surface area that looks factory fresh. If the present mesh is only nicked et cetera is strong, a small spot may trend you over, but patches seldom look good long term and can snag.

What a common repair service costs in McKinney

Pricing varies by mesh kind, dimension, and whether you lug the screen in or you need mobile service.

  • Standard fiberglass re-screen, regular single window dimension: $25 to $50 per screen.
  • Oversized or customized arched displays: $50 to $90.
  • Pet-resistant or heavy-duty mesh: include $10 to $25 per screen.
  • Full framework substitute with brand-new corners and rails: usually $40 to $120 relying on size and finish.
  • Solar screens, which block warmth and glare: $60 to $150 per opening, higher for specialty shapes.

Mobile window screen repair service normally lugs a journey charge or minimal service charge. In McKinney, I often see $75 to $125 as a minimum, which might include 1 or 2 common re-screens. If you have six or even more, a lot of business waive the trip fee and price cut the per-screen rate.

Mesh choices that make good sense here

Fiberglass is the day-to-day option because it is economical and easy to stress. It has a soft, slightly matte appearance that conceals minor waves. In intense sunlight, screen repair in mckinney trust three to six years before it gets brittle.

Aluminum mesh has a stiffer feeling and a brighter luster. It stands up a bit much better to UV and abrasion but folds if bumped hard. It is common on older homes and looks right with particular window styles. For family members with spirited felines, light weight aluminum is not a cure. Claws still win.

Pet-resistant mesh is a polyester mix that resists clawing and stretching. The weave looks a little thicker and a little darker, which can reduce sight quality a touch, but it lasts. If you have two pets that launch at the sills each time someone strolls by, family pet mesh pays for itself in a solitary season.

No-see-um mesh, also called 20x20 or 20x30 weave, obstructs little insects that wind in throughout the wetter months. It reduces air movement and lowers light somewhat, so I recommend it for bed rooms backing to greenbelt or water, except every opening in the house.

Solar display textile blocks a high percent of solar warm gain. It alters the exterior appearance of the home and the indoor light top quality, however it can lower mid-day space temperature levels by a number of levels. In west-facing spaces around Ridge Roadway or near the lake, solar displays can cut cooling down tons. Several HOAs need a consistent color and style, so inspect guidelines.

Frame and spline: tiny components that matter

Most conventional screens are developed from 5/16 or 3/8 inch aluminum framework stock with plastic inside or outside corner ports. In McKinney's sun, corner tricks can dry and crack. When a pro re-screens, they will certainly inspect edge stability. If corners are loose, the framework twists under stress and the new mesh will tighten in a week. Great technologies lug a range of edge dimensions and can restore frameworks on the spot.

Spline is the rubber cord that secures mesh right into the groove. Get the size wrong and even a best pull will fail. Too little and it slides. Also big and it distorts the structure or rips the mesh as you roll it in. For many household frameworks in Collin County, 0.125 to 0.175 inches prevails, yet the appropriate suit depends on your details channel and mesh thickness. When I see repeated spline failing on a homeowner DIY, sizing is often the culprit.

A brief consider the on-site repair process

A careful specialist starts by identifying every screen with painter's tape, so every one go back to the proper home window. They clean the structure, look for squareness, and change corners as required. The new mesh is cut an inch or more oversize in both instructions. Spline is pushed into a long side first, after that the adjacent side, with the mesh held under gentle, even pull. Job throughout the structure in a rectangle, not diagonally, and keep your hand spread to avoid factor pressure that leaves ripples.

Trimming the excess mesh happens only after the entire frame is tensioned and checked for waves under raking light. If a surge remains, a pro will back out that side's spline and ease the material, then re-roll. Trimming too early traps a blunder. Finally, draw tabs and lift takes care of return in, and the display go back to its labeled window.

DIY stopgaps that really work

There are suitable temporary solutions for minor rips and stood out splines. These are not lasting solutions, yet they can connect the gap up until a correct fixing consultation. Utilize them when you have a weekend barbecue prepared or guests remaining over and you need bug control now.

  • For a small mesh tear under one inch, line up the strands and swab a little amount of clear nail gloss or adaptable superglue at the cross factors. It stiffens the location and quits battle royal for a week or two.
  • For a stood out spline corner, press the spline back right into the channel with a spoon edge, then tape the edge with a little square of clear strapping tape, folded up over to the framework inside. This maintains tension while you await service.
  • For missing out on pull tabs, loophole a paperclip through the mesh at the structure edge carefully. It looks makeshift, however it conserves your fingers and protects against stretching the mesh when you remove the screen.
  • For a pet-clawed area near a door sill, apply a stick-on mesh patch from an equipment shop. Trim corners round to prevent peeling. It will certainly not look excellent, yet it acquires time and maintains insects out.

If you discover yourself doing more than among these on the very same display, that display is a candidate for full re-mesh. Band-aids add up, and replacement expenses much less than a Saturday of frustration.

Maintenance that extends screen life

Screens do not need much, however the little they do require makes a distinction. Wash them carefully with a tube from the outside once or twice a year. A soft brush and mild recipe soap lift pollen and crud. Stay clear of stress washing machines. The pressure can bow frameworks and pop spline corners.

When you remove displays for window cleaning, sustain the lengthy side with your lower arm and bring them vertically. Never ever turn to tuck an edge past a tight track. Tidy the home window tracks prior to reinstallation. Grit in the bottom rail imitates sandpaper on the lower display bar.

If your sprinkler heads mist onto a screen daily, pivot the heads a couple of degrees or alter the nozzle. Continuous wetting ages both mesh and structure coating. Near grills, smoke and oil accumulate remarkably fast. A spring cleansing after the huge barbeque weekend breaks maintains them from getting gummy.

A brief checklist for measuring and preparing your screens

If you plan to leave displays or send out dimensions for a quote, a straightforward prep saves time and stays clear of surprises.

  • Measure the width and elevation to the closest 1/16 inch, taken at three points each direction, and note the smallest numbers.
  • Photograph any type of arcs, cutouts, or unusual corners, plus the display lock or clip style.
  • Note the frame shade and approximate thickness of the framework bar.
  • Count how many are typical windows versus doors or huge sliders.
  • Write which spaces deal with west or southern if you are considering solar fabric.

With this info, a window screen repair service can provide you a limited quote prior to they see the screens, and they can equip the truck correctly for a solitary visit.

What is the best material for window screen replacement?

The best material depends on durability, budget, and purpose. Fiberglass is affordable, flexible, and resistant to corrosion. Aluminum is stronger, more rigid, and more resistant to punctures, but may dent easily. Specialty materials like pet-resistant or solar screens are available for enhanced performance.

Which is better aluminum or fiberglass window screens?

Aluminum screens are stronger and more durable, ideal for high-traffic areas or long-term use. Fiberglass screens are more flexible, resistant to corrosion, and easier to install, making them cost-effective for most residential applications. Aluminum may dent, while fiberglass may tear under heavy impact. Choice depends on durability needs and budget.
